国产数据库选型,集中式与分布式如何选取?

国产数据库选型上,集中式与分布式如何选取?

参与31

11同行回答

hanfeng_twthanfeng_twt数据库架构师SphereEx
集中式和分布式,是数据库两个大的架构类型,两者都有各自适应场景。从过去二三十年发展来看,集中式架构很好地解决了金融机构的场景问题,从技术角度来讲绝大多数场景并没有因能力不足而选择分布式架构的必要。这里更多地是需要考虑多种因素,来做这样的选择。1.业务诉求随着金融...显示全部

集中式和分布式,是数据库两个大的架构类型,两者都有各自适应场景。从过去二三十年发展来看,集中式架构很好地解决了金融机构的场景问题,从技术角度来讲绝大多数场景并没有因能力不足而选择分布式架构的必要。这里更多地是需要考虑多种因素,来做这样的选择。
1.业务诉求
随着金融机构业务逐步互联网化,很多敏态的业务需要底层数据库提供更好的弹性、更大规模承载力,此时可考虑采用分布式架构。
2.技术诉求
技术诉求这里主要来自两个方面,存储与计算。一方面是存储能力的不足,希望通过分布式架构提供的水平扩展能力,满足海量数据存储;一方面是计算能力的不足,希望分布式架构引入更多计算资源参与其中。
3.风险诉求
分布式架构因其自身架构设计特点,在高可用、数据一致性等方面,较集中式架构有优势。有这方面诉求的可考虑分布式。
4.成本诉求
这点非针对分布式,主要是因为国外大型商业数据库经济成本较高,该选择国产库可相对降低成本投入。但因为国产库集中式架构承载力相对受限,因而考虑分布式架构。
5.发展诉求
从更为长远的技术演进路线角度考虑,引入分布式架构做长期储备。
6.政策诉求
为响应国家或监管部门要求,而采用国产库进而使用到国产分布式数据库。

收起
金融其它 · 2022-04-21

    提问者

    jwlvinner
    数据库管理员证券公司

    问题来自

    相关问题

    相关资料

    相关文章

    问题状态

  • 发布时间:2022-04-20
  • 关注会员:13 人
  • 问题浏览:4820
  • 最近回答:2022-06-06
  • X社区推广